1How does Hardwick's climate affect cabinet installation and material choices?

Hardwick's significant humidity swings between seasons can cause wood to expand and contract. We recommend choosing cabinet materials like plywood boxes with solid wood fronts, which are more stable, and ensuring your installer allows for proper acclimatization of materials in your home before installation. Using local Vermont hardwoods like maple or cherry is popular, but they must be properly finished with high-quality sealants to handle our climate.

2What is a typical timeline for a cabinet installation project in the Hardwick area?

From initial consultation to final installation, a typical kitchen cabinet project in Hardwick takes 6 to 10 weeks. This includes design, ordering, and the 2-5 day installation itself. It's crucial to plan ahead, especially if you want work completed before winter, as local contractors' schedules fill up quickly during the warmer construction months, and shipping delays for materials can occur on our rural routes.

3Are there specific permits or regulations in Hardwick I need to be aware of for cabinet installation?

For a straightforward cabinet replacement, a permit is usually not required in Hardwick. However, if your installation is part of a larger remodel that involves electrical, plumbing, or structural wall changes, you will likely need a permit from the Hardwick Town Office. A reputable local installer will know when to pull permits and can often manage that process for you, ensuring compliance with Vermont building codes.

5What are common unexpected issues during cabinet installation in older Hardwick homes?

It's very common in Hardwick's historic homes to discover walls and floors that are not level or square, which requires skilled shimming and custom adjustments during installation. You may also find outdated wiring or plumbing behind old cabinets. A professional installer will budget extra time for these corrections and will know how to work with the unique character of your older home while ensuring a secure and level final installation.
